Did you try using the rk3288-tinker.dtb provided with my build, or a 4.14.x ready rk3288-miniarm.dtb ? If you use a 4.13 or lower version DTB, it might fail to boot due to Rockchip 32 bits DTS using 64 bits addressing now, in order to use LPAE on some 32 bits boards. LPAE provides the ability to use more than 4 GB of memory on 32 bits systems, through magic, memory windows and ugly hacks.

 

Anyway, I tested my latest release (4.14.0-rc7) with glmark2 and the Rockchip's r14p0-wayland user-space binary drivers and it works. I'll try to install Rockchip xserver and test glmark2 on X11 this week, if I got the time.

 

During these tests, I discovered the magic of chvt, which changes the current virtual terminal displayed on the screen, which is very useful when you have control on a machine with SSH access, but no USB keyboard plugged on the machine, and want to switch to a terminal from X11. So basically instead of trying to find a keyboard, plug it and hit CTRL+ALT+F1, you just have to type :

sudo chvt 1

I also checked that using a shitty micro-USB cable will cause the MiQi to reboot instantly when doing 3D intensive work. Yay !

Remember kids, don't do drugs use bad micro-USB cables !

Ah, yeah, the boot.scr is the binary file and boot.cmd is the one used to generate it so comment the ramdisk line in the boot.cmd and regenarate the boot.scr... if the kernel doesn't boot of course.

@Tido What version of glmark2 do you have ? The old versions seemed to have a broken DRM detection system based on some whitelist, that I kind of fixed in the later versions. I highly suggest using the GIT version of glmark2 and uninstalling glmark2 Debian packages for the moment.


 

sudo apt remove glmark2
git clone --depth 1 https://github.com/glmark2/glmark2
cd glmark2
./waf configure --with-flavors=drm-glesv2
./waf
sudo ./waf install
glmark2-es2-drm

Also, be sure to execute that version from a TTY (Ctrl+ALT+F1 or chvt 1)
